Ingredients

The following ingredients have 18 Servings
  • 2 cups flour
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 2 teaspoons c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up buttermilk (or use this easy buttermilk substitute)
  • 1/4 cup butter, melted
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 1 cup finely shredded carrots
  • 1/2 cup chopped pecans
  • Use a half batch of THIS CREAM CHEESE FROSTING recipe. If mixture is too thick for your liking

Instruction

  • In a large mixing bowl, whisk together flour, brown s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t. Set aside.
  • In a separate mixing bowl, whisk together, buttermilk, butter, eggs, and vanilla.
  • Pour wet ingredients into dry ingredients, and whisk until just combined.
  • Fold in carrots and pecans.
  • Spoon mixture into a lightly greased donut mold. Fill about half-way.
  • Bake in a 350° oven for 8-10 minutes, until cooked through and a toothpick comes out clean when inserted.
  • Allow to cool completely.
  • Frost with cream cheese frosting.
  • Cover and store in the refrigerator.
